Baek Seong-chul has been running away for 14 years and 11 months after being accused of killing a man. When there is only one month left from the statute of limitations of 15 years, he comes to a quiet village to hide, pretending to be the missing son of an old woman with dementia. However, the intense fight between environmental groups and the county office gets him exposed. Will he have to pay for his crimes?
